Well, right now it’s a limited role because even though both drugs are approved, we wouldn’t suggest using them based on this work, but we would suggest studying other inhibitors, you know, so potentially trying to figure out a way to say, for example, reduce the toxicity that was driven by the CDK4-6 inhibitor. There are other CDK4-6 inhibitors that are FDA approved, and as I mentioned, some pathway inhibitors are also in clinical development. If they were less toxic, that might be an approach that might make more sense because then the cost benefit would be more in favor of the increased toxicity. So I think there’s a future there, but it’s going to depend on future studies to get us there.
